Un mécanisme est dit chimiospécifique s'il ne fonctionne que sur une sorte de groupement ou s'il donne différents résultats selon la nature du groupement. WebChemoselectivity is the selective reactivity of a functional group in the presence of others. http://www.chem.ucla.edu/~harding/IGOC/C/chemoselective.html WebJul 28, 2003 · Chemoselective synthesis of benzimidazoles in good yield was achieved with a variety of aldehydes in heterogeneous media. This efficient procedure has been developed for the condensation of -phenylene-diamine with aldehydes by silica-supported thionyl chloride in dichloromethane at ambient temperature.
